| <h4><a id="sthref106" name="sthref106"></a><a id="sthref107" name="sthref107"></a>Work Security Maps</h4> |
| <a name="BEGIN" id="BEGIN"></a> |
| <p>Use the Work Security Maps page to configure work security maps for resource adapters.</p> |
| <p>A connector work security map maps the caller identity of the work submitted by a resource adapter EIS principal or EIS user group to a suitable principal or user group in the GlassFish Server security domain. One or more work security maps may be associated with a resource adapter. The connector work security map configuration supports the use of the wild card asterisk (<code>*</code>) to indicate all users or all user groups.</p> |
| <p>A work security map is different from a security map for a connector connection pool, which maps the principal received during servlet or EJB authentication to the credentials accepted by the EIS. See <a href="ref-connectorsecuritymaps.html">Connector Connection Pool Security Maps</a> for information about security maps for connector connection pools.</p> |
| <p>The enterprise information system (EIS) is any system that holds the data of an organization. It can be a mainframe, a messaging system, a database system, or an application.</p> |
